Town in Nigeria: Ubulubu is a town Aniocha North, Local Government Area of Delta State, Nigeria (People from Ugbodu and Ukwu nzu) .The Olukumi people a
bilingual Anioma group of the Aniocha North area of the Delta State, Nigeria.
They originate from Yoruba
people and settled in this area long ago.
The Olukumi occupy eight
communities west of the Niger river, and are together known today as the Odiani